How much does it cost to rent a home in Suffolk County?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Suffolk County 2 Bedroom Condos for Rent | $3,665 | $1,115 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 3 Bedroom Condos for Rent | $4,014 | $1,160 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 4 Bedroom Condos for Rent | $4,274 | $800 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 5 Bedroom Condos for Rent | $4,823 | $1,125 | $8,850 |
| Suffolk County 6 Bedroom Condos for Rent | $4,781 | $1,050 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 7 Bedroom Condos for Rent | $1,884 | $1,110 | $7,000 |
| Suffolk County 8 Bedroom Condos for Rent | $12,466 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 9 Bedroom Condos for Rent | $1,208 | $1,150 | $1,280 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Suffolk County
What type of rentals are currently available in Suffolk County?
There are currently 8536 Apartments for Rent in Suffolk County, MA with pricing that ranges from $860 to $22,849. There are also 6998 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Suffolk County ranging from $800 to $35,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Suffolk County?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Suffolk County ranges from $800 to $35,000 with an average monthly rent of $4,246.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Suffolk County?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Suffolk County range from $900 to $17,396,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,160 to $35,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$800 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$900.
